Overview

The Service Cashier is a key customer-facing role responsible for finalizing service transactions and ensuring a smooth, positive checkout experience for our service customers. This position supports the service department by accurately processing payments, coordinating with service advisors, and maintaining a high level of customer satisfaction in line with Bob Howard Acura’s standards.

 

 

 

Responsibilities

  • Always maintain confidentiality of company and customer information 
  • Inspect service repair orders and parts invoices for accuracy and completeness 
  • Reconcile repair orders and ensure proper documentation 
  • Calculate charges for materials, labor, taxes, and warranty as applicable 
  • Collect payments (cash, check, or authorized charge) and provide receipts/change  
  • Document charge purchases per office policies  
  • Complete accounting sections of repair orders as directed 
  • Accumulate and submit all closed repair orders and invoices daily  
  • Handle and account for daily cash transactions 
  • Return customer keys upon payment and direct them to their vehicles 
  • Answer service department calls, transfer appropriately, and take messages when needed
